Latest Commercial Property Refurbishment Commences at Ex Naval Yard in Plymouth: Well Known commercial property restoration company Urban Splash are advancing with the updating of Royal William Yard which is located in Plymouth, formerly a yard for the navy, which has already benefited from partial redevelopment resulting in the creation of mixed-use space. With reference to a news piece by web based short term serviced offices specialist http://www.officebroker.com the current consent order gives a green light for updating to initiate on a fourth structure, known as New Cooperage, which will, upon completion, will be able to offer 20000 sq. ft. of retail and office use. The refit commenced almost immediately once planning permission was granted for the New Cooperage building, whose plans were composed by local architects Gillespie Yunnie. This is the 4th property at the former naval yard that will be updated for commercial use by Urban Splash in conjunction with the area's Regional Development Agency the South West RDA.

Approval Granted to Additional Development Scheme in Manchester: Salford's MediaCityUK development company Peel Media has had confirmation of planning permission to embark upon building work on The Greenhouse, which is the most recent development at the organisation's eminent Salford Quays site, which will involve a three storey block modernised to become just under thirty three thousand square feet of managed commercial property geared towards young as well as established commercial firms. The property was employed as a headquarters by Bovis Lend Lease, the renowned building construction and management firm in the course of the erection of the initial stage of the Media City project and provided a location for approximately two thousand Bovis Land Lease workers.
Now, the structure will be modified to become furnished serviced office property generating commercial real estate to commercial businesses to a maximum of 12 workers, with adjustable lease conditions from just a single month. Located neighbouring the Pie Factory, which was, in the past, used as a foodstuff production warehouse that is now the offices of the University of Salford and ITV, The Greenhouse is especially focused on securing young corporate firms from within the creative industries.
